This mid-terrace two-bedroom house in Grange Villa is offered freehold and sold at auction, presenting a clear investor opportunity. At the guide price the property delivers an estimated rental yield in excess of 12%, and it is currently available with vacant possession. The accommodation is modest (approx. 808 sq ft) with two bedrooms, one bathroom and standard ceiling heights — well suited to buy-to-let or a low-cost entry purchase.

The house has been presented as newly renovated with minimal work required, but note there are small cosmetic tasks visible (flooring and decoration in the living room) and the EPC is D. The building is an early-mid 20th century terrace with double glazing and gas central heating; cavity walls are present but assumed to lack insulation, which may affect heating costs and future upgrade plans.

Buyers should be aware of material negatives: the surrounding area is classified as very deprived with high crime rates, small plot size and small rooms, which may limit owner-occupier appeal. Important auction costs apply (5% deposit minimum and a buyers’ fee of 4.8% subject to minimums), and there may be additional fees in the Special Conditions of Sale. Prospective purchasers must read the legal pack and budget for these upfront costs.

For the right buyer — notably investors seeking immediate rental income or a low-price renovation project — this property is a practical prospect. Local transport links to Stanley, Chester-le-Street and regional cities are convenient, and nearby schools have Good Ofsted ratings, supporting tenant demand in the area.
